A way to uninstall OpenSSL-0.9.7c Binaries (GnuWin32) from your PC

This web page contains detailed information on how to remove OpenSSL-0.9.7c Binaries (GnuWin32) for Windows. It was created for Windows by GnuWin32. Open here where you can find out more on GnuWin32. More information about OpenSSL-0.9.7c Binaries (GnuWin32) can be found at . OpenSSL-0.9.7c Binaries (GnuWin32) is commonly set up in the C:\Program Files (x86)\GnuWin32\uninstall folder, depending on the user's choice. C:\Program Files (x86)\GnuWin32\uninstall\unins000.exe is the full command line if you want to uninstall OpenSSL-0.9.7c Binaries (GnuWin32). OpenSSL-0.9.7c Binaries (GnuWin32)'s primary file takes around 74.14 KB (75922 bytes) and is called unins000.exe.

The executable files below are part of OpenSSL-0.9.7c Binaries (GnuWin32). They take about 74.14 KB (75922 bytes) on disk.

  • unins000.exe (74.14 KB)
